WebFreight factoring, also called transportation factoring, trucking factoring, or freight bill factoring, is a process in which the person or business that delivers a load sells their invoice to a factoring company. WebJun 9, 2024 · The most standard commission split in the industry is 60% to the agency owner and 40% to the company they are representing. At many companies, there are additional charges for services or posting sites. Always ask about what your agency will be responsible for and what the agent partner will cover.
